Smoking Cessation / Nervous Eating / Addiction to Drugs or Alcohol - Regular acupuncture treatments can be very beneficial for people who are ready to quit cigarettes, cut down on sweets, reduce caffeine intake, or quit other unhealthy substances. There is a specific acupuncture protocol used to reduce cravings for unhealthy substances and to minimize withdrawal symptoms. The same protocol can also help reduce nervous eating and suppress appetite. Combined with 12-step programs and professional treatment programs, acupuncture is an excellent adjunctive therapy for alcoholism and drug addiction.
